Curry
Swift implementations for function currying.
For more info on function currying in Swift, please refer to this blog post
Version Compatibility
Note that we're aggressive about pushing master
forward along with new
versions of Swift. Therefore, we highly recommend against pointing at master
,
and instead using one of the releases we've provided.
Installation
Swift Package Manager
Add this as a package dependency in Xcode:
https://github.com/thoughtbot/Curry
Or add it as a dependency in your Package.swift file:
dependencies: [
.package(url: "https://github.com/thoughtbot/Curry", from: "5.0.0"),
]
Carthage
github "thoughtbot/Curry"
Then run carthage update
.
Follow the current instructions in Carthage's README for up to date installation instructions.
CocoaPods
Add the following to your Podfile:
pod 'Curry'
You will also need to make sure you're opting into using frameworks:
use_frameworks!
Then run pod install
with CocoaPods 0.36 or newer.
